I'm just kinda curious on everyones' thoughts here. We've all dumped several shots into a guy's head just to get ours taken off, and we've all been annoyed by it. We've all seen how flinch makes the reticle go towards crits. And we all know how low zoom scopes + aim assist + high range amplify this, hence way Revoker and Beloved seem to shoot through flinch like crazy. I'm just curious what everyone else thinks. I'd personally like to see shooting through flinch to be a demonstration of skill rather than exploiting it's "aim for you" mechanic, so I'd go for Option 4, but that's just me. Edit: The Option 3 being default paired with Option 4 being the result of mods isn't a bad idea. Also, I personally believe that de-scoping would render snipers almost useless (especially in PvE) and pretty much only reward hard scoping. Even then it wouldn't work well. There's would be far more going against snipers than for them. Imagine scoping a lane only to have 3 Hard Lights spammed at you immediately because they were just landing too. Camping with any primary would be more effective than hard scoping with a sniper. Aggressive sniping would be impossible. So while I understand that people are frustrated with being shot through sniper flinch, de-scoping would result in sniper usage being dropped to zero. I can promise you all one thing - nobody wants that.

    Honestly I feel option 4 would be it, but opening shot, targeting mods, firmly planted and maybe even no disctractions still exist. Could not be enough to make it hard enough, given some time for the meta to possibly shift harder towards those perks after base sniping becomes more difficult. Without anything concrete to actually compare to, I'd default to option 3. Snipers should be rewarded for positioning, predicting opponents and catching them off guard at obnoxious angles. They should not be viable proper 1v1 weapons, because with enough practise they have no realistic range limitations. Close or far. In short I feel flinch should be there to signal that when you're being shot, your window to snipe the head has closed. Completely. That's how I feel about it at least. As PC player who's more often than not forced to snipe even in quickplay these days for a comfortable experience, since they're just so oppressive weapons on MnKB because there's so many tools making hitboxes barn doors in this game.
